What is an instrument fitter?

An Instrument Fitter is responsible for installing, assembling, and maintaining instrumentation equipment used to measure and control industrial processes. They work with tubing, piping, and various control devices such as pressure gauges, transmitters, and flow meters. Their job involves reading and interpreting technical drawings, ensuring proper alignment, and testing systems for functionality. Instrument Fitters typically work in industries like oil and gas, manufacturing, and power generation.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an instrument fitter?

To thrive as an Instrument Fitter, you need strong mechanical aptitude, blueprint reading skills, and practical experience in fitting and installing instrumentation, often acquired through vocational training or an apprenticeship. Familiarity with tools such as tube benders, pressure gauges, and calibration devices, as well as certifications like NCCER or OSHA safety training, is typically expected.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ective teamwork are essential soft skills in this field. These skills are critical to ensuring accurate assembly, system reliability, and safe, efficient operation in industrial environments.

What are some typical challenges faced by instrument fitters on the job?

Instrument Fitters often encounter challenges such as working in confined spaces or at heights, interpreting complex piping and instrumentation diagrams, and maintaining precision while assembling intricate systems. Adapting to varying site conditions, adhering to strict safety protocols, and troubleshooting installation issues are common aspects of the job. Success in this role involves a proactive mindset, continuous learning, and close coordination with engineers, electricians, and other construction or maintenance professionals. Overcoming these challenges not only ensures safe and reliable plant operation but also provides excellent experience for career advancement into supervisory or specialist roles.

Job description

Fort Worth, TX: Flexicrew Technical Services (FTS) is seeking an experienced Instrument Fitter for a large-scale data center construction project. The ideal candidate will have hands-on instrumentation experience and a current NCCER Instrumentation certification.

Essential Duties:

• Install, fit, and assemble instrumentation tubing and components for data center systems.
• Read and interpret P&IDs, instrument diagrams, isometric drawings, and project specifications.
• Measure, cut, bend, and install tubing using appropriate tools and equipment.
• Install instrument tubing, fittings, valves, manifolds, and related components.
• Complete tubing runs and connections according to project specifications.
• Inspect installations for proper fit, alignment, and workmanship.
• Coordinate with electricians, pipefitters, and other trades to complete work efficiently.
• Maintain a safe and organized work area.
• Follow all project, OSHA, and FTS safety requirements.

Requirements/Skills:

• Current NCCER Instrumentation certification REQUIRED.
• Previous experience as an Instrument Fitter in industrial, commercial, data center, or similar construction environments.
• Ability to read and interpret P&IDs, drawings, and instrumentation diagrams.
• Hands-on experience with instrument tubing, fittings, valves, and manifolds.
• Ability to accurately measure, cut, bend, and install tubing.
• Comfortable working on a large-scale construction project.
• Must be able to provide required PPE and follow all site safety requirements.
• Must be able to pass a required background check and drug screening.

Physical Requirements:

• Ability to work at heights and in various construction jobsite conditions.
• Ability to stand, walk, bend, kneel, climb, and work in various positions for extended periods.
• Ability to safely handle tools, tubing, fittings, and instrumentation components.
• Ability to follow all required jobsite safety procedures and PPE requirements.
